  14. #54
    Quote Originally Posted by fishysteve View Post
    I don't understand that Steve ithought you would need high protien + carbs. for growth
    i thought the same , but ive tried nearly all the growth food's , and been very dissapointed !!! the best growth ive had in over 15yrs , was last year , and on eaone health , soon as i switched to eaone show , with a slightly higher protien level it dropped off , and it was warmer

    i know the japanese breeders use a generic wheatgerm based food from the local mills , so might follow there way for a while and see what happens .

    bit gutted with the eaone show really , on the growth front , as the eaone health was working so well , i thought the show one would do better and bought 10 X5kg tubs
